Authentic Yucatan Lime Soup Recipe


This Mexican Sopa de Lima is a refreshing and zesty soup that combines the tartness of lime with savory chicken and a variety of spices. Each spoonful delivers a delightful combination of flavors that is both comforting and invigorating.
Ingredients
- 1 lb chicken breast, cooked and shredded
- 4 cups chicken broth
- 2 limes, juiced
- 1 medium onion, chopped
- 2 cloves garlic, minced
- 1 medium tomato, diced
- 1 jalapeño, diced
- 1 teaspoon ground cumin
- 1 teaspoon dried oregano
- Salt and pepper to taste
- Corn tortillas, cut into strips
- Fresh cilantro for garnish
- Avocado slices for serving (optional)
Instructions
- Sauté Aromatics: In a large pot, heat a splash of oil over medium heat. Add chopped onion, garlic, jalapeño, and cook until softened.
- Add Broth and Spices: Pour in the chicken broth, and stir in the cumin, oregano, and diced tomato. Bring to a simmer.
- Incorporate Chicken: Add the shredded chicken to the pot and let it simmer for about 10 minutes to allow the flavors to meld.
- Finish with Lime: Stir in the lime juice, and season with salt and pepper to taste.
- Prepare Tortilla Strips: In a separate pan, fry the tortilla strips until golden and crispy.
- Serve: Ladle the soup into bowls, top with tortilla strips, fresh cilantro, and avocado slices if desired.
Cook and Prep Times
- Prep Time: 15 minutes
- Cook Time: 25 minutes
- Total Time: 40 minutes
